John Vinh

Stock Analyst at Keybanc

(4.40)
# 332
Out of 4,910 analysts
336
Total ratings
54.55%
Success rate
16.67%
Average return

Stocks Rated by John Vinh

Texas Instruments
Jul 8, 2025
Maintains: Overweight
Price Target: $215$240
Current: $186.25
Upside: +28.86%
Silicon Laboratories
Jul 8, 2025
Maintains: Overweight
Price Target: $160$180
Current: $139.82
Upside: +28.74%
ON Semiconductor
Jul 8, 2025
Maintains: Overweight
Price Target: $50$65
Current: $59.61
Upside: +9.04%
NXP Semiconductors
Jul 8, 2025
Maintains: Overweight
Price Target: $240$275
Current: $224.71
Upside: +22.38%
Monolithic Power Systems
Jul 8, 2025
Maintains: Overweight
Price Target: $820$940
Current: $720.01
Upside: +30.55%
Microchip Technology
Jul 8, 2025
Maintains: Overweight
Price Target: $70$85
Current: $70.25
Upside: +21.00%
Broadcom
Jul 8, 2025
Maintains: Overweight
Price Target: $315$330
Current: $283.69
Upside: +16.32%
Analog Devices
Jul 8, 2025
Maintains: Overweight
Price Target: $285$300
Current: $228.08
Upside: +31.53%
Micron Technology
Jun 26, 2025
Maintains: Overweight
Price Target: $135$160
Current: $109.83
Upside: +45.68%
Marvell Technology
May 30, 2025
Maintains: Overweight
Price Target: $115$90
Current: $73.27
Upside: +22.83%
Maintains: Overweight
Price Target: $7$6
Current: $4.52
Upside: +32.74%
Maintains: Overweight
Price Target: $195$175
Current: $159.28
Upside: +9.87%
Maintains: Overweight
Price Target: $75$70
Current: $53.58
Upside: +30.65%
Downgrades: Sector Weight
Price Target: n/a
Current: $158.65
Upside: -
Reiterates: Overweight
Price Target: n/a
Current: $170.84
Upside: -
Maintains: Overweight
Price Target: $210$220
Current: $212.56
Upside: +3.50%
Maintains: Underweight
Price Target: $29$21
Current: $29.16
Upside: -27.98%
Maintains: Overweight
Price Target: $100$105
Current: $95.68
Upside: +9.74%
Maintains: Overweight
Price Target: $80$90
Current: $55.31
Upside: +62.72%
Maintains: Overweight
Price Target: $205$211
Current: $201.42
Upside: +4.76%
Downgrades: Sector Weight
Price Target: n/a
Current: $67.24
Upside: -
Downgrades: Sector Weight
Price Target: n/a
Current: $159.88
Upside: -
Maintains: Overweight
Price Target: $155$165
Current: $102.93
Upside: +60.30%
Downgrades: Sector Weight
Price Target: n/a
Current: $73.09
Upside: -
Downgrades: Sector Weight
Price Target: n/a
Current: $67.97
Upside: -
Downgrades: Sector Weight
Price Target: n/a
Current: $23.49
Upside: -
Downgrades: Sector Weight
Price Target: n/a
Current: $146.29
Upside: -